#41595c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#41595c is composed of 25.5% red, 34.9% green and 36.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 29.3% cyan, 3.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 63.9% black. It has a hue angle of 186.7 degrees, a saturation of 17.2% and a lightness of 30.8%. #41595c color hex could be obtained by blending #82b2b8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

#41595c color description : Very dark grayish cyan.

#41595c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#41595c has RGB values of R:65, G:89, B:92 and CMYK values of C:0.29, M:0.03, Y:0, K:0.64. Its decimal value is 4282716.

Shades and Tints of #41595c

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#f4f7f7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#41595c

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4d5050 is the less saturated color, while #058898 is the most saturated one.
